首页 » 编程语言 » 丽桑卓源代码游戏开发背后的技术奥秘

丽桑卓源代码游戏开发背后的技术奥秘

duote123 2025-03-12 0

扫一扫用手机浏览

文章目录 [+]

游戏产业已成为全球最具活力的行业之一。众多优秀的游戏作品层出不穷,其中,由我国自主研发的《英雄联盟》中的英雄——丽桑卓,凭借其独特的技能和造型,赢得了无数玩家的喜爱。这款游戏背后的源代码又是如何诞生的呢?本文将带您揭秘丽桑卓源代码背后的技术奥秘。

一、丽桑卓源代码概述

丽桑卓源代码游戏开发背后的技术奥秘 编程语言

1. 源代码的概念

源代码是指编写软件时使用的编程语言编写的代码,它是软件实现的基础。在游戏开发中,源代码是游戏逻辑、图形渲染、音效处理等核心功能的实现载体。

2. 丽桑卓源代码的特点

(1)结构清晰:丽桑卓源代码采用了模块化设计,将游戏功能划分为多个模块,便于维护和升级。

(2)性能优化:针对丽桑卓的技能和造型,源代码进行了针对性的优化,确保游戏运行流畅。

(3)可扩展性:源代码具有良好的可扩展性,便于后续添加新功能或调整游戏设置。

二、丽桑卓源代码核心技术解析

1. 游戏引擎

丽桑卓源代码基于某知名游戏引擎开发,该引擎具有强大的图形渲染、物理模拟、AI智能等能力,为游戏提供了坚实的基础。

(1)图形渲染:丽桑卓的技能和造型在游戏中呈现出丰富的视觉效果,得益于游戏引擎的高效渲染能力。

(2)物理模拟:游戏引擎的物理模拟功能使得丽桑卓的技能动作更加真实、自然。

(3)AI智能:游戏引擎的AI智能技术使得丽桑卓具备一定的智能行为,如自动寻路、躲避攻击等。

2. 编程语言

丽桑卓源代码主要采用C++、C等编程语言编写,这些语言具有高性能、易扩展等特点,适用于游戏开发。

(1)C++:C++是一种高性能的编程语言,广泛应用于游戏开发领域。在丽桑卓源代码中,C++负责实现游戏的核心逻辑和算法。

(2)C:C是一种面向对象的编程语言,具有易学易用、跨平台等特点。在丽桑卓源代码中,C负责实现游戏界面和用户交互。

3. 数据结构

丽桑卓源代码采用了多种数据结构,如数组、链表、树等,以实现高效的数据存储和访问。

(1)数组:数组是一种基本的数据结构,用于存储大量数据。在丽桑卓源代码中,数组用于存储英雄技能、装备等信息。

(2)链表:链表是一种灵活的数据结构,适用于动态数据。在丽桑卓源代码中,链表用于实现英雄技能的动态添加和删除。

(3)树:树是一种具有层次结构的数据结构,适用于存储具有父子关系的元素。在丽桑卓源代码中,树用于实现游戏地图的生成和管理。

丽桑卓源代码作为一款优秀游戏作品的核心,其背后蕴含着丰富的技术奥秘。通过对丽桑卓源代码的解析,我们了解到游戏开发过程中所涉及的技术领域,如游戏引擎、编程语言、数据结构等。这些技术不仅为游戏提供了强大的支持,也为我国游戏产业的发展提供了宝贵的经验。相信在未来的日子里,我国游戏产业将不断壮大,为全球玩家带来更多优质的游戏作品。

相关文章

DNF猫头鹰代码游戏背后的秘密与魅力

《地下城与勇士》(简称DNF)自2008年进入中国市场以来,便以其独特的游戏特色和丰富的游戏玩法赢得了广大玩家的喜爱。在DNF的世...

编程语言 2025-03-14 阅读0 评论0

GTA5兑换代码虚拟世界的财富密码

越来越多的玩家投身于虚拟世界,体验游戏带来的乐趣。其中,GTA5(侠盗猎车手5)作为一款全球知名的开放世界游戏,吸引了大量玩家。为...

编程语言 2025-03-14 阅读1 评论0